Many people have small pouches in their colons that bulge outward through weak spots. Each pouch is called a diverticulum. About 10% of Americans older than age 40 years have diverticulosis, which, when the pouches become infected or inflamed, is called diverticulitis. The main cause of diverticular disease is a low-fiber diet.

The first successful kidney transplant was performed in 1954 and occurred in Boston. A kidney from an identical twin was transplanted into his dying brother's body and was not rejected because it did not appear foreign to his body.
